Abstract
A Ku-band voltage-controlled oscillator (VCO) with a low phase noise is presented in this paper. By increasing the third-harmonic of the fundamental frequency, the transformer-based topology can enforce a pseudo-square voltage waveform in the LC tank to reduce the phase noise. Implemented in a 90-nm standard CMOS technology, the VCO exhibits an average phase noise of -117.2 dc/Hz at 1 MHz offset over a 9.5-11.7 GHz tuning range. The oscillator only occupies 0.2 mm 2 while drawing 13.3 mA from the 1.2-V power supply, and the achieved FoM is 185.4 dBc/Hz. The proposed VCO is suitable for applications of satellite communications.
